Ventral idiosoma
.
Sternal shield with two pairs of setae (
st1
,
st2
) and poroids
iv1
and
iv2
.
Distances between setae
st1–st1
45, 46,
st2–st2
49,
st1–st2
36. Setae
st3
and
st4
tylochorous (on platelets). Genital sigilla (1–3 pairs) clearly visible on the genital shield. Posterior margin of the scutum straight. The 4
th
and 5
th
pairs of genital sigilla sometimes visible between the bases of the setae
ZV1
. The 6
th
pair of sigilla (
sgpa
) filiform, curved postero-paraxial to the setae
ZV1
. Ventrianal shield sub-triangular, slightly striated with anterior margin almost convex. Ventrianal shield 95 long, width at level of setae
ZV2
90, at level of setae
JV2
74, at level of setae
JV3
79 and at level of paraanal setae 60. Four pairs of pre-anal setae,
JV1
,
JV2
,
JV3
and
ZV2
and no solenostomes
gv3
. Setae
JV5
smooth, 39 long.
Chelicera
. Fixed digit 30 long, with four teeth, three of them between the
pilus dentilis
and the apical tooth and one posterior to the
pilus dentilis
. Movable digit, unidentate, 29 long.
Legs
. Genu II with seven setae, 2 2/0 2/0 1; Legs IV with a slightly rounded-tip macroseta on the basitarsus,
StIV
40 long and enlarged setae on genu (22) and tibia (26).
Insemination apparatus
.
Major duct broad and short (4). Accessus sometimes visible. Atrium bulbous, embolus and minor duct visible. A long neck (12) is present between the atrium and the calyx. Calyx cup-shaped or campanulate, 8 long and 7 wide.
Remarks
. This is the first report of this species from
France
. It has been observed on
Abies
sp. in
Greece
and
Ukraine
.
